It does look and feel different this time and I think the reason behind that is the degree to which governments and central banks of the developed world have stimulated their economies. Recessions have been banned for the last few decades with governments favouring soaring debt levels as the way to prosperity. I don't know how long they can keep it up but history suggests we face tough times down the road. All that debt has to be repaid, defaulted on or inflated away.
